THE STORY

In the 2022 NFL Wild Card game on January 16, the Dallas Cowboys faced the San Francisco 49ers at AT&T Stadium. With 14 seconds remaining and no timeouts, quarterback Dak Prescott executed a quarterback draw from the 49ers' 41-yard line, advancing to the 24-yard line. However, Prescott handed the ball to his center instead of the referee, causing the clock to expire before the next play could be initiated, resulting in a 23-17 loss for the Cowboys.

TEAMS / PEOPLE: Dallas Cowboys, San Francisco 49ers

WHY IT MATTERS

This controversial play call and execution led to widespread criticism of the Cowboys' coaching decisions and clock management, highlighting the importance of precise end-of-game strategy in the NFL playoffs.
